Viewing 4 posts - 1 through 4 (of 4 total) Author Posts September 18, 2019 at 12:14 am #1012233 Anders Nielsen Hi I’m have found some old posts, and it helped to get almost all the way… I’m trying to make the topbar sticky .top-bar { position: sticky; z-index: 999; top: 0; left: 0; right: 0; } But on Safari, the sticky is not supported – so I use the “position:fixed” but then the topbar blocks the menu on chrome!! What to do? September 18, 2019 at 3:29 am #1012360 DavidStaff Customer Support Hi there, you need to include the -webkit prefix sticky property in your CSS: position: -webkit-sticky; Add that to your CSS September 18, 2019 at 4:40 am #1012414 Anders Nielsen Great.. works 🙂 September 18, 2019 at 4:50 am #1012424 DavidStaff Customer Support You’re welcome Author Posts Viewing 4 posts - 1 through 4 (of 4 total) You must be logged in to reply to this topic.
